Abstract
Multi-body $D^0$ decays provide important insights into the phenomenon of charm mixing as some of those observables are complementary to those from two-body decay modes. In these multi-body channels, the interference between different resonant contributions can be exploited using either model-dependent or model-independent methods to determine the mixing parameters $x$ and $y$. In this contribution, the latest results on charm mixing from multi-body decays from LHCb are presented.
